Alexander A. Shapiro has received a support from The Danish Agency for Science Technology and Innovation (Det Danske Forskningsråd for Teknologi og Produktion) for a new project. A support amounted to 2.281 t. DKr. is given to the project “ParPor – Particles in Pores. Stochastic Modeling of Polydisperse Transport”. The project deals with the natural deep bed filtration processes, where particles of the different sizes travel with the liquid flow in a porous medium and deposit there. Stochastic modeling of this process is a goal of the project. It is important for numerous applications within engineering (filtration, separations, chromatography), ecology (ground water flow, spreading of the contaminants and microorganisms, carbon dioxide sequestration), petroleum engineering (water injectivity decline, motion of reservoir fines, formation of the reservoir cake of the drilling mud). A new Ph.D. student, Hao Yuan, will start on the project in October 2009.
